'Suicide Squad' movie cast news: Adam Beach joining as Slipknot

Adam Beach Wikimedia Commons

Suicide Squad is still over a year away but one by one, the cast members are slowly being divulged. And the latest one to be revealed is the actor who will take on the role of Slipknot – Adam Beach.

Beach has been rumoured to be in the film but there was no official word prior on who he would portray. And now all that has been answered.

Ayer tweeted the photo of the Suicide Squad cast and Beach was among the new faces. For those who are unaware, Adam Beach is best known for appearing in Joe Dirt, Windtalkers and Law & Order: Special Victims Unit.

As far as to who Slipknot is, the villain is best known to be one of Firestorm's adversaries. His real identity based on DC comics is Christopher Weiss in real life. He originally worked for a chemical company where he develops formulas for durable ropes which later on would be his main arsenal.

Slipknot eventually joined the Suicide Squad where he eventually lost one of his arms.

With Amanda Waller warning all the members that their arms were armed with bombs, Captain Boomerang convinced Slipknot that the claim was fake. During a mission, Slipknot tries to run away from the set allowable radius. That however triggers the bomb and costs him his right arm.

Hence, if Suicide Squad does follow the animated series don't be surprised if the same sequence happens to Adam Beach (well as far as his character goes in the said film).

With Beach's insertion, he joins other previously announced cast members under director David Ayer.

Suicide Squad is set to hit theatres in the Summer of next year (August 5, 2016).
